首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如果没有科学记数法,如何将bigint作为nvarchar存储在SQL Server表中?

在没有科学记数法的情况下,将bigint作为nvarchar存储在SQL Server表中可以通过以下步骤实现:

  1. 将bigint转换为字符串:使用CAST或CONVERT函数将bigint类型的数据转换为nvarchar类型的字符串。例如:使用CAST或CONVERT将bigint值1234567890转换为字符串'1234567890'。
  2. 创建nvarchar类型的字段:在SQL Server表中创建一个nvarchar类型的字段,用于存储bigint转换后的字符串。
  3. 将bigint转换后的字符串存储到nvarchar字段中:使用UPDATE语句将bigint转换后的字符串存储到nvarchar字段中。例如:使用UPDATE语句将bigint值1234567890转换后的字符串'1234567890'存储到nvarchar字段。

下面是一个示例的SQL代码:

代码语言:txt
复制
-- 创建表
CREATE TABLE MyTable (
    id bigint,
    nvarchar_column nvarchar(MAX)
)

-- 将bigint转换为nvarchar并存储到nvarchar字段中
UPDATE MyTable
SET nvarchar_column = CAST(id AS nvarchar(MAX))

在上述示例中,将bigint类型的字段id转换为nvarchar类型的字符串,并存储到nvarchar_column字段中。

需要注意的是,将bigint类型的数据存储为nvarchar类型的字符串会占用更多的存储空间。在处理大量数据时,需要考虑存储空间和性能的影响。

另外,关于SQL Server的更多详细信息和使用建议,您可以参考腾讯云的SQL Server产品介绍页面:腾讯云SQL Server产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券